I am looking for a tennis bag. I need it to be a backpack style bag (so that I can ride a bicycle while wearing it without worrying about it rubbing against the wheel while seated or falling between myself and the seat when standing). It needs to be able to hold...
1 tennis racket
tennis balls (probably like a small net bag of them - maybe 10 to 25 balls)
1 shaker bottle (roughly the size of a 1 liter bottle of water)
1 gallon jug of water
cellphone and wallet
1 bicycle lock
weight belt, wraps, gloves, and knee wraps
The reason I need this is because there are tennis courts right next to my gym so I often like to play tennis right after lifting. Also, with gas prices through the roof and rising I bought a bicycle that I plan on riding to both places. My house is roughly 20-30 mins by bike from the gym/courts so I need a bag that can hold everything I need for both at once.
I have looked online and saw a few promising bags.. but unfortunately nothing is descriptive enough to let me know if it will work and the waiting for a bag to come, trying it out to realize it doesn't work, and having to deal with whatever return policies isn't what I want to have to do, so I was wondering if anyone has any recommendations on bags that could handle all of this.

Actually, in the end the bag that I had mentioned before was too small and I had to return it. In the end, I bought a laptop backpack at the local bestbuy and it works to fit everything. The front couple of pockets are in a section that is connected via clickable straps so I can put the racket in there and click it shut. Everything fits with space left over.
